On most platforms, there exists this ifdef: #define atomic_inc_not_zero(v) atomic_add_unless((v), 1, 0) This makes this patch functionally useless. However, on PPC, there is actually an explicit definition of atomic_inc_not_zero with its own assembly that is slightly more optimized than atomic_add_unless. So, this patch changes kref to use atomic_inc_not_zero instead, for PPC and any future platforms that might provide an explicit implementation. This also puts this usage of kref more in line with a verbatim reading of the examples in Paul McKenney's paper [1] in the section titled "2.4 Atomic Counting With Check and Release Memory Barrier", which uses atomic_inc_not_zero.
